Job seeking

Upright

For job seekers, speed wins: apply early, follow up promptly, and pursue leads while others deliberate. Decisiveness itself reads as competence.

Reversed

Reversed, firing off applications without tailoring, or accepting the first offer to end the discomfort, trades speed for fit. Fast and aimed, not fast and blind.

In your current job

Upright

At work, volunteer for the initiative that needs a driver and set an aggressive but real timeline. Your momentum can carry a stalled team.

Reversed

Reversed, bulldozing colleagues or shipping unchecked work will spend reputation faster than speed earns it. Add one review step; keep the velocity.

Business and projects

Upright

In business, first-mover advantage is real when execution is sharp; launch the validated idea now rather than polishing it into irrelevance. Bias toward action, informed by data.

Reversed

Reversed, expanding on adrenaline, without cash flow math, is how fast companies die young. Let your accountant see what your ambition proposes.

What to do with this card

Make the bold move you have already validated, and make it this week. Attach a plan to your momentum and you are formidable.
